The size of Mosman Park is approximately 4.3 square kilometres. There are 37 parks, covering nearly 29.9% of the total area. The population of Mosman Park in 2016 was 8757 people. By 2021 the population was 9169 showing a population growth of 4.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Mosman Park is 50-59 years. Households in Mosman Park are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Mosman Park work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 63.60% of the homes in Mosman Park were owner-occupied compared with 61.50% in 2016.
Mosman Park has 4,466 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Mosman Park have seen a 52.11%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 78.20% increase. As at 30 June 2026:
